Job description

The Maintenance Technician will be responsible for providing technical maintenance expertise related to work order processing, installing, repairing, servicing equipment, and overall maintaining wash quality standards and overall product including the vacuum area and pay station throughout the assigned District.  This role will involve training of all team members on maintenance, repairs, and safety standards through training programs and scheduled site visits. The goal of this role is to support a reduction of wash down times, closing site-level work orders, and staying within given capital and operational budgets.  This role will work closely with the District Manager, Site Managers, local site level team members and Maintenance Director to expeditiously address wash down, wash quality, and facilities related issues. They will also be responsible for reviewing and following up on completion of any 3

party scheduled projects.

Responsibilities

Maintenance Support

  • Provide technical knowledge and support during wash down
  • Perform installation and updating of wash equipment, components, repairing, replacing, troubleshooting equipment and buildings on property
  • Ensure optimal operation of machinery and mechanical equipment by completing preventive maintenance requirements on engines, motors, pneumatic tools, conveyor systems; following diagrams, sketches, operations manuals, manufacturer’s instructions, and engineering specifications, troubleshoot malfunctions while training others
  • Locates sources of problems by observing mechanical devices in operation; listening for problems; using precision measuring and testing instruments
  • Removes defective parts by dismantling devices; using hoists and hand and power tools; examining form and texture of parts
  • Adjusts functional parts of devices and control instruments by using hand tools
  • Advanced electrical work and control wiring, plumbing maintenance, installing, dismantling, repairing and reassembling machinery and equipment
  • Metal fabrication / welding
  • Provide resources to site team members to deliver a great wash experience to customers
  • Scheduled site visits each week to designated sites within district
  • Actively participate in weekly meetings with operations and support team
  • Projects can include work being done after normal business hours
